Hi, we (my wife Rachel and me) have just joined the Eriba owners world after six years motorhoming and after we realised that we had a lot of money on our driveway that we used once a month at most. We've sold our 'van for more than we paid and have bought a decent tow car (BMW X3) and a 2022 535GT. We are now rationalising all of the stuff we kept in the motorhome to the real essentials (in our opinion). I know we've bought newer than many on this sight would suggest, but we are happy with it so far. I have already learned so much from this sight, like getting a spare wheel and not putting it under the 'van but keep it in the car - there is still a lot to learn about towing and Eriba life.
